WHEREAS: marketplace competition has made it difficult to maintain an edge in the recruitment and retention of excellent university faculty; and
WHEREAS: the attractiveness of the employee benefit package extended to university faculty is an important determinant of recruitment and retention; and
WHEREAS: the Medical College of Georgia is committed to equal treatment of all employee families; and
WHEREAS: extension of health insurance benefits to domestic partners, as defined by the Georgia Board of Regents, would have minimal financial impact (Georgia State University, 2007) and would increase the attractiveness of the benefit package; therefore be it
RESOLVED, that the Academic Council of the Medical College of Georgia send a letter requesting the Georgia Board of Regents to add an employer subsidized tier of domestic partners to the present USG insurance provider benefits package.
